Original Description
John Eliot Jenkins' The Encampment transports viewers to a mist-laden, atmospheric landscape layered with quiet drama. Likely painted in the mid-19th century, Jenkins’ work embodies the Romantic tradition’s fascination with nature’s sublime power and human transience. The hazy, diffused light suggests dawn or dusk—liminal moments rich with symbolism—while loosely brushed tents and distant figures imply narratives left evocatively open-ended. Stylistically, Jenkins echoes J.M.W. Turner’s luminous abstraction but retains earthy warmth reminiscent of the Barbizon School. Though not as widely documented as his contemporaries, Jenkins’ oeuvre occupies a compelling niche in British Romanticism, bridging theatrical grandeur with intimate observation. The Encampment stands out for its poetic ambiguity, inviting interpretations of journey, solitude, or temporary refuge—a visual sonnet resonant with universal themes.
